Until now , scientists had little idea as to how these petite creatures , native to the western US , manage to thrive in spite of the fact that they share their territory with rattler . get laid for theirrapid attacks , the serpent make short work of most of their prey , yet have been known to repeatedly fail in their attempt to hound kangaroo betrayer .

To try and understand how the rats manage to keep evading the Fang of their redoubtable foe , researchers from The University of California Riverside used high - swiftness cameras to observe interaction between the two metal money in the wild . As these video show , the noteworthy agility of the kangaroo puke left the snake in the grass with small chance of charm a bite to use up . These astonishing finding have also been document in two separate academic papers , appearing inFunctional EcologyandThe Biological Journal of the Linnean Society .

The slowed - down footage reveals how the squealer are able to spring out from the Snake in as slight as 70 milliseconds , which is less than half of the time it takes a human eye to wink . Given that rattlesnakes   are no slouches and often take just 100 milliseconds to set in motion an attack , it was always go to take something special from the rats to pull in the upper hand in this affaire d’honneur .

“ Kangaroo rat that responded rapidly were frequently able to jump-start decipherable of the snake completely , leaving the serpent biting nothing but dust as the kangaroo rat rocketed 7 - 8 trunk lengths into the air , " explained study source Rulon Clark in astatement .

" But in perhaps the most surprising finding of our inquiry , kangaroo rats that did not oppose quickly enough to debar the hit had another trick up their sleeve : they often were able to keep off being envenomated by reorienting themselves in mid - air and using their monolithic haunch and base to kick the snake in the grass away , ninja - style . "

The studies describe these manoeuvre in great detail , recounting how one kangaroo informer “ flipped onto its back , used its hind leg to kick the rattlesnake ’s head away , and then rotated back upright and jump away , all in under 250   milliseconds . ” In this mode , 12 of the lowlife were capable to remove the rattlesnakes ’ fang before the reptilian had a chance to bring out its venom . Of these 12 , eight survive the attack .

In termination , the study author claim that bipedalism probably germinate in the kangaroo rat to enable “ speedy and powerful vertical leaping that are crucial for avoiding ambuscade predator , such as vipers and owls . ”
